Mugen Modifies The Honda Civic Type R Euro — More Power, New Looks

Honda’s tuning affiliate, Mugen, has released a new modified version of the Civic three-door. The three-door has only been on the Japanese market for a short while, and the company has already got their little paws on it.
There will be a load of upgrades for the car and they include performance and styling parts. There will only be 20 examples of this Mugen-modified model created.
Expect 240-horsepower, and this is a 40-hp boost over the standard 200, while the outside will then boast new aerodynamic parts such as front and rear aprons, ventilated bonnet, gigantic rear wing and a rear diffuser. There will be 18-inch alloy wheels in a gunmetal or bronze finish.
Performance upgrades include a new sport suspension system, new brakes, a tire-monitoring system, a copper-fibre clutch set, a new sport exhaust system and a limited slip differential.
